If you were to ask Houston Astros fans as to what the team's biggest problem was, most of them would say injuries and that is a strong option. Both sides of the ball got absolutely brutalized by injuries with Yordan Alvarez, Jeremy Peña, Josh Hader, and Isaac Paredes being just a few examples. While losing that match talent over the course of the season is rough, another factor played a big role and it is unclear if Houston has done what they need to to fix it.
